- The distance between Pascagoula, Ms, Usa and Francistown, Botswana is approximately 13,613 km or 8,460 mi.
- To reach Pascagoula, Ms in this distance one would set out from Francistown bearing 293.3°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Pascagoula, Ms bearing 277.2° or W .
- Pascagoula, Ms has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Francistown has a subtropical hot steppe climate (BSh).
- The average temperature is 1.6 °C (2.9°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 7.9 °C (14.2°F) more in Pascagoula, Ms.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1203.4 mm (47.4 in) more which is equivalent to 1203.4 l/m² (29.53 US gal/ft²) or 12,034,000 l/ha (1,286,514 US gal/ac) more. About 3 8/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 7.7° lower in Pascagoula, Ms than in Francistown.
